Google Wallet now enables parents and guardians in the UK, US, Australia, Spain, and Poland to grant their children access to digital payments on their Android devices with appropriate supervision.
Children can securely tap to pay in stores and store supported passes, such as event tickets, library cards, and gift cards, all in one place.
Parents have tools to manage their child's Wallet usage, with payment cards requiring parental consent and email notifications for every transaction.
Parents can monitor purchases, remove payment cards, and disable pass access through Family Link.
